It used to take place on a Monday, however, this was not ideal because people who came from constituencies far from The Hague couldn&#8217;t make it for the Monday event. This is why, in 1887, the day was changed to Tuesday to give people the Monday to travel.<\/p>\n<h3>Traditions<\/h3>\n<p>There are a few traditions during\u00a0<em>Prinsjesdag<\/em>. The King travels from the\u00a0<em>Paleis Noordeinde\u00a0<\/em>to the\u00a0<em>Binnenhof\u00a0<\/em>with the beautiful\u00a0<em>Gouden Koets<\/em> or Golden Carriage. This beautiful carriage from the 19th century was a gift from the people of Amsterdam to the queen. Because it is so precious, the\u00a0<em>koets<\/em> is used only for special occasions such as\u00a0<em>Prinsjesdag<\/em>, a royal wedding, or the baptism of their children.<\/p>\n<p>Once the King and Queen arrive, they take their place in the\u00a0<em>troon<\/em> or throne, and the king reads the speech especially prepared by the cabinet. Big changes are briefly mentioned, but it is safe to say you get an idea of the intentions for the upcoming year. In 2013, for example, the King announced the end of the generous welfare state and asked families to contribute more to each other&#8217;s care. This year&#8217;s theme was more along the lines of giving back to the people after all the cutbacks the government took due to the economic crisis in 2008.
